Network Attached Storage (NAS)

Network Attached Storage (NAS) is a networked data storage appliance on the file level that provides access to files from many users and devices in a centralized manner. It is a standalone device that is concerned solely with file sharing and storage, making it a good fit for environments where collaboration and data access are critical.

Key Features

File-Level Storage: NAS stores data at the file level, where users work with and handle files and directories directly, unlike block-level storage technologies like SANs.

Shared Access: Numerous users and devices can access and share files simultaneously over a network using protocols like NFS, SMB/CIFS, and AFP.

Scalability: NAS boxes are scalable by adding extra storage drives, which allows organizations to increase storage space when needed without major changes in infrastructure.

Centralized Administration: All data is stored in a single location, simplifying data administration, security enforcement, and backup.

Security Features: NAS boxes typically offer security features like encryption, access control, and RAID configurations for data protection and redundancy.

Advantages of NAS

User-Friendliness: NAS systems are typically easy to install and manage, with intuitive interfaces.

Cost Savings: Offers an economical way of file sharing as compared to other storage technologies like SANs.

Performance: Provides reasonably good performance for the majority of file-serving needs, though not perhaps in the same order of magnitude as that offered by SANs.

Consider, for instance, a small company that uses a NAS device to store and share files across its network. Storing files at the center of the network simplifies it for employees to access and edit documents, videos, and other files using any computer on the network. The setup simplifies data management and enhances productivity because all files are stored in one location.

Things to Keep in Mind

Data Protection: Make sure NAS devices are set up with RAID and backed up on a regular basis to prevent loss of data.

Security Configuration: Use strong security such as encryption and access controls to protect stored data.

Scalability Planning: Provide for future storage needs by choosing NAS devices that are expandable easily.

Network Performance: Watch network speed to make sure it supports fast data transfer to and from the NAS device.

Generally speaking, NAS is an easy-to-use solution for businesses that have to store and share files centrally. The ease of use, scalability, and cost-effectiveness of NAS render it a good solution for environments where collaboration and data access are the top priority.
